Featured Vacation:  Legendary Climbs of the Giro
For 2009 we wanted to create a way for fans of the famous climbs of the Giro to enjoy more passes at lower cost.  Our idea was to combine the first two weeks of our previous four-week Legendary Climbs Series into one ten-day climbfest. We'd save you almost two grand over the cost of the two weeks previously needed to experience all these famous climbs.
We weren't the only ones who thought this was a good idea.  The editors at BICYCLING Magazine Bicycling Magazine Coverthought so too, naming this tour one of the "15 Trips We Love" in their December 2008 issue.  Unlike some competing tours, our itinerary takes you over all the famous climbs in the direction they're typically tackled by the Corsa Rosa.  The true experience of climbing the famous 48 numbered switchbacks of Passo Stelvio can only be enjoyed from the Prato allo Stelvio approach.  Same for Passo Gavia and many others.
